Programme Overview

The Advanced Certificate in Mathematical Modeling of Secure Systems is designed for professionals and students with a background in mathematics, computer science, or related fields who seek to enhance their expertise in the mathematical foundations of secure systems. This program focuses on advanced techniques for modeling and analyzing the security of complex systems, integrating cryptography, network security, and data privacy. Learners will delve into the latest research in formal verification, probabilistic security models, and machine learning applications in security.

Through this program, participants will develop key skills in formulating and solving mathematical models to address security challenges in various domains. They will gain proficiency in applying advanced algorithms and statistical methods to evaluate the robustness of security protocols, assess risk, and design secure systems. Additionally, learners will master the use of computational tools for simulation and analysis, and understand the ethical implications of security measures in different contexts.

Upon completion, graduates will be well-prepared to contribute to the development and evaluation of secure systems across industries such as finance, healthcare, and cybersecurity. The program equips them with the knowledge and skills to lead projects that require a deep understanding of secure system design, risk management, and compliance with security standards. Graduates can also pursue further academic research or advanced roles in security consulting, risk assessment, and security architecture.
